CPairs parseSwitchArgument ( CString  arguments  ) 

parseSwitchArgument () The function parses the string 'arguments' into a sequence of (arg, value) pairs. The syntax as as follows:

pair := key(value) arg := pair,pair,...

Note: value may be a pair itself, but this is not expanded into a set of pairs (i.e. nested pairs are not supported).
